Best Neenah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 1,941 students in Neenah, WI. The top-ranked public middle school in Neenah, WI is Neenah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Neenah, WI public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 44% (versus the Wisconsin public middle school average of 36%), and reading proficiency score of 44% (versus the 36% statewide average). Middle schools in Neenah have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Wisconsin public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is less than the Wisconsin public middle school average of 39% (majority Hispanic and Black).
